The simulation model of learning is the application of the principles of cybernetics in education is a human as a control system that is able to generate and control the movement itself through feedback. Learning model simulations applicable in the course of learning strategy with the aim to enable students abilities analogous to the process of cybernetics. The simulation model has four stages: orientation, training for participants, process simulation and stabilization or debriefing. Lecturer in learning tasks with the simulation model is as supportive of observing and helping students deal with problems that arise.
